Travel Score in 26374, Independence, West Virginia

The Travel Score for the Lung Cancer Score in 26374, Independence, West Virginia is 37 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

29.75 percent of residents in 26374 to travel to work in 30 minutes or less.

When looking at the three closest hospitals, the average distance to a hospital is 12.75 miles. The closest hospital with an emergency room is Grafton City Hospital, Inc with a distance of 9.91 miles from the area.

## Lung Cancer Score: Navigating Healthcare in Independence, WV (ZIP Code 26374)

The crisp air of Independence, West Virginia, offers a certain tranquility, a welcome respite from the frenetic pace of city life. However, for residents facing a lung cancer diagnosis, the serenity can quickly give way to the stark reality of healthcare access. This report, tailored to ZIP Code 26374, assesses the challenges and opportunities surrounding transportation to crucial medical services, impacting the "Lung Cancer Score" for this community. Understanding these factors is paramount for anyone considering moving to Independence or currently residing here and navigating the complexities of cancer care.

The cornerstone of a good "Lung Cancer Score" is timely access to diagnosis, treatment, and follow-up care. This relies heavily on reliable transportation. In Independence, the primary mode of transportation is the personal vehicle. The town is served by a network of rural roads, with the primary arteries being US Route 119 and WV Route 7. These routes, while scenic, can be subject to delays due to weather conditions, particularly during the harsh West Virginia winters, and the occasional accident.

For residents needing specialized care, the nearest comprehensive cancer centers are located in Morgantown, approximately 45 miles away. The drive along US-119 North to I-79 North, and then to Morgantown, typically takes around one hour, assuming ideal traffic conditions. This drive time can easily extend to 90 minutes or more during peak hours or inclement weather. This extended travel time can significantly impact a patient's ability to attend appointments, receive timely treatments like chemotherapy or radiation, and manage the fatigue and side effects associated with lung cancer.

Public transportation options are limited in this rural area. The Monongalia County Transit Authority (MCTA) does not directly serve Independence. Therefore, relying on public transit to reach Morgantown for cancer care is not a viable option. This lack of public transportation presents a significant barrier to healthcare access, particularly for individuals who are elderly, disabled, or do not own a vehicle. The absence of accessible public transit directly contributes to a lower "Lung Cancer Score" for this community.

Ride-sharing services like Uber and Lyft are available in Morgantown, but their presence in Independence is less consistent. Availability can be limited, and wait times can be extended, especially during off-peak hours or in adverse weather. The cost of ride-sharing can also be a significant financial burden for patients facing the already considerable expenses associated with cancer treatment. Relying on ride-sharing as the primary mode of transportation for regular medical appointments is often impractical and unreliable.

Medical transport services offer a more specialized solution for patients who require assistance. Companies like MedStar and FirstCall Medical Transport operate in the region, providing non-emergency medical transportation. These services can be a valuable resource for individuals who are unable to drive themselves due to their illness or physical limitations. However, these services often require advance booking and can be costly, potentially adding another layer of financial strain on patients and their families.
